How is it possible to lift a heavy car with a small force?

Respuesta :

stevenedwarda
stevenedwarda stevenedwarda
  • 03-03-2022

Answer:

By applying relative small force to the smaller piston

Explanation:

If a car sits on top of the large piston, it can be lifted by applying a relatively small force to the smaller piston, the ratio of the forces being equal to the ratio of the areas of the pistons
